The challenger to lithium-ion battery tech

admin admin | 09-05 00:20

In a world shifting towards electric vehicles (EVs), lithium-ion batteries reign supreme, powering mobility but posing safety and cost concerns. Despite India’s recent lithium discoveries, dependency on Chinese imports persists. Enter sodium-ion batteries—cheaper, safer, and abundant. While they lag in energy density, companies like Reliance are investing heavily to close this gap. With India’s coastal sodium resources, the future holds promise for a safer, self-reliant EV battery industry, if the right technological strides are made. Hydrogen air taxis

Vjaitra Air Mobility, in partnership with Canada's Trouvé Innovation Hub Inc., is developing a hydrogen-powered 5-seater air taxi aimed at revolutionising urban mobility in India. This eco-friendly aircraft, designed for zero emissions and quieter flights, aligns with India’s Net Zero goals, promising a sustainable future in transportation. Tesla autonomy doubts

Tesla's "Full Self-Driving" system faces scrutiny as technology analyst William Stein reports unsafe maneuvers during test drives, echoing broader safety concerns highlighted by a fatal crash involving a Tesla in Washington. 15-minute EV bus

Veera Vahana and Exponent Energy have launched the Veera Mahasamrat EV, the world’s first 15-minute charging intercity electric bus. Featuring a 320 kWh battery and 6,00,000 km warranty, the bus promises 30% lower operating costs and seamless long-haul travel. Uber backs Wayve

Uber is investing in British startup Wayve to advance its self-driving technology, enhancing Level 2 and Level 3 systems while aiming for Level 4 autonomy. This investment, part of Wayve’s $1.05 billion Series C round led by SoftBank, will help accelerate the development of scalable autonomous vehicles for Uber's future use.
